This is the ladder logic I used to turn on and off my glycol chilling.
Using a DPDt switch with center-off.
One side switches DIN0 for Automatic operation controlled by BCS
Other side switches DIN1 for constant on.
Proc0 is the glycol chiller and glycol bath pump control.
Proc1, 2, 3, 4 are four fermenters.

The goal is to be able to toggle the glycol chiller on max to supply a heat exchanger on brew days, and toggle it off entirely when ambient temps are much lower than ferm setpoints.

This seems to be working. Please let me know if I understand the ladder logic correctly.
